Japy Freres Champleve Oval Crystal Regulator Japy

Japy Freres Champleve Oval Crystal Regulator. Fancy brass case w/ champleve borders and pendulum w/ rhinestone bezel; beveled glass on 4 sides, small chip on interior (upper left side). Time & strike movement signed “Japy Freres” and numbered 7221-44. 10 1/2″H x 6 1/2″ x 5 1/2″ Images Click on thumbnails to see larger images:
